Here’s where it gets real: The technical differences in detail

Outlander

Costs and Efficiency:

When it comes to price and running costs, the biggest differences usually appear. This is often where you see which car fits your budget better in the long run.

KGM Torres EVX is clearly cheaper – starting at 33,400 £ , while the Mitsubishi Outlander costs 42,800 £ . That’s a price difference of around 9,428 £.

As for electric range, the KGM Torres EVX offers clearly more range – reaching up to 503 km, about 418 km more than the Mitsubishi Outlander.

Engine and Performance:

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.

When it comes to engine power, the Mitsubishi Outlander offers visibly more power – delivering 306 HP compared to 207 HP. That’s roughly 99 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Mitsubishi Outlander is only slightly quicker – completing the sprint in 7.9 s, while the KGM Torres EVX takes 8.2 s. That’s about 0.3 s quicker.

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In terms of curb weight, KGM Torres EVX is somewhat lighter – 1,925 kg compared to 2,156 kg. The difference is around 231 kg.

Looking at boot space, the KGM Torres EVX offers clearly more boot space – 703 L compared to 498 L. That’s a difference of about 205 L.

When it comes to payload, the Mitsubishi Outlander carries very slightly more – 529 kg compared to 510 kg. That’s a difference of about 19 kg.

The Mitsubishi Outlander is a sensible family SUV that blends roomy practicality with a calm, assured ride—ideal for school runs and weekend getaways. It won’t set pulses racing, but its tidy interior, straightforward equipment and low-stress ownership make it a smart, unfussy pick for buyers who prefer reliability over flash.

The Torres EVX presents itself as a practical and polished electric SUV, pairing a spacious, comfortable interior with a clean, contemporary design. With composed road manners and user-friendly technology, it feels like a sensible choice for drivers seeking an everyday electric family vehicle.
